One of DVV International's focuses in Bosnia and Herzegovina from 2019 to 2021 was to extend the educational offer for adults and improve the competencies of unemployed people to make them more competitive in the labor market.
In the previous three years, DVV International supported the implementation of seven training programs based on real labor market needs, completed by a total of 77 adult unemployed individuals.
The following programs were carried out:
- Training on advanced soft skills
- Development of Android mobile applications
- Data Science
- Development of intelligent IoT applications
- Training on social media and online content management
- Training of accounting assistants
- Digital marketing.
The external evaluation of the implemented projects' success, conducted by the Qlity company, revealed that 62% of participants had found a job or a paid practice based on the acquired knowledge, skills and competencies during the training or in the first six months after the training.
An added value of the implemented programs is that they increased the self-esteem of 80% of participants. The acquired skills and knowledge made 81% of them appreciate themselves more. The implemented training programs also helped 86% of participants get to know (better) their interests and qualities.
The success, particularly creating employment opportunities, is primarily a result of the commitment of our partner organizations in Bosnia and Herzegovina that identified the labor market needs and elaborated, accredited and conducted these training programs.
